Genuine, Homemade Italian Gelato in Door County? Yes – it is right here in Egg Harbor! Double Delites brings it on! Gelato is Italy’s version of ice cream, but it’s so different! Ice Cream has between 14% – 18% butterfat, while Gelato is a slim 4% Julie and Jeff Perley have done it! They are hand-making Gelato ice cream (the genuine kind!) in a wonderful little shop on the main road, Highway 42, right in downtown Egg Harbor (next to the Main Street Shops). The building is a delight, with cozy colors, log walls and owners who are passionate about their business. Now this is a real treat! And for those who love Sorbetto (sorbet), well, of course they have a variety of flavors for that as well! And they have gourmet popcorn too! Wow – what a find!
With an authentic Gelato freezer case from Europe that maintains the proper temperature for that special and unique texture and flavor of Gelato, to the fun decorating inside – you will enjoy your entire stop here. All of their ingredients, except for the milk and sugar, come from Italy. Even the cups the Gelato is served in come from Italy. Wow. The gourmet popcorns are popped and drizzled with flavors right in the shop; there are some fanciful gift items, chocolate from Belgium, Flavia Home plaques with “wisdom” sayings and more. Julie can make, right in the shop, about 25 different flavors, but she can be as creative with the combinations as she wants to be. So you will always see about a dozen flavors available, but you may see certain ones on your late morning stop, and different ones in the mid-afternoon stop (as we did!). This is made fresh every day. More flavors, Amaretto, Cappuccino and Donatella (chocolate specialty) might pop-in there some time! And on weekends, you may find a sugar-free Gelato or two.
Sorbettos (sorbets) like Limoncello (Italian lemon liqueur) and Melon remind you of Italy – definitely try the Limoncello – it is an awesome after dinner drink in Italy and fine Italian eateries, and a wonderful sorbetto! There is also raspberry, banana, mango, strawberry and more. Gourmet Popcorns: 18 Flavors!I taste-tested some of the popcorn as well, like their own caramel corn. They pop only the right kind of corn for glazed corn – the round variety (a special kernel) so that the glazing clings to it completely. Awesome. I ate almost a whole bag. Then I tried the cheese corn. This is no ordinary cheese corn. This is top-notch with the perfect blend of salt and cheese. Loved it. Lastly, I tested the ripple Corn, which is laced with dark chocolate. I ate 3/4s of a bag in the evening – just so you know I did not do this all at once! (It took me two days . . . so far)! And there is more: Salsa Verde, Caramel and Apple, Caramel, Cherry Chocolate, Ranch and Jalapeno. And their House Popcorn uses a tender, premium white kernel, and it’s cooked in cottonseed oil – I think you get the gist here – this is one creative shop, and all the popcorns and gelatos are made right here by hand.
